If you've seen TXG's visit with Mizuno's designer (can't remember his name) of the clubs, they talk about retaining spin with HMP that wasn't there in the original iteration, and is an issue with these "hot" clubs. P790 was like that for me in testing, no spin. Spin was REALLY good for me with the 923 HMP, I was able to keep peak height right at 100, and then I got the advantages of dispersion and ball speed gains. Did I need ball speed, per se? No, I hit the ball long enough, but the consistency of that ball speed due to the ridiculous number of center face strikes was a great advantage. I can adjust what club I need to hit for the added distance, but if I can have a CONSISTENT distance through the help of strike location and increased spin, reducing flyers and "hot shots", it's really hard to turn that down. I need help with forgiveness from irons, so these fit that bill and give me a lot more! We went thru the Mizuno Optimizer and his other fitting equipment 1/2 of which I had very little knowledge except watch the screen and the computer reading. We went they the different heads and the HM gave best results also the recoil shaft gave best numbers. The recoil ended up with is 59gr, a little lighter than I have now. Hitting it side by side with the G710 could see a height difference, slight distance improvement and baby draw. Haven’t seen that draw in a while! Delivery 10/13, that seems awful quick. Going to trade the G710 since I’m moving to a lighter shaft.
